Product Information

A delightful example of a fern plant that will survive and continue to look impressive throughout the seasons and deliver a remarkable display of colour and form.

The ‘Hairy Lip Fern’ boasts soft foliage coloured in an enviable silver, grey, and green shade across an abundance of finely divided fronds. The leaves form into tufted clumps, which provide excellent ground coverage.

Also known as ‘Cheilanthes Lanosa’, this fern performs and looks best when planted in the shade or full sun, and particularly loves loose and gritty rock plantings. So, for best impact on your garden, plant this variety at the front of a border in any level of shade, or in pots and containers for an outstanding patio feature.

This is a remarkable option for gardeners of all abilities, as it is hardy enough to withstand tough winter weather, while also being drought-tolerant in the summer heat, to retain a healthy and full look throughout the year.

Care Information

Planting Advice:

  • Before planting, prepare the soil by digging over and removing any weeds. Incorporate some well-rotted manure or pine mulch to enrich the soil if necessary, as ferns enjoy a rich, fertile soil.
  • When planting several ferns arrange them on the surface so you can see how they will look before planting.
  • Individually knock out each plant from its container. Look at the roots – if they are circling around the compost, it is best to tease them out. To do this, push your fingers into the root ball along the bottom edge and pull. Do this in a couple of places. This should encourage the roots to spread into the surrounding soil.
  • Next use a trowel or spade to create a hole just deep and wide enough to set in the root ball - the aim is to bury just the roots, leaving the crown of the fern above ground.
  • Firm back around the soil, using your hand for small clumps and your heel on larger areas.
  • Water in well from below the fronds to settle the soil and prevent desiccation.

Aftercare Advice:

  • Low maintenance and easy to grow, just feed and water ferns regularly from below the fronds until they are fully established.
  • In spring, after tidying, add a mulch of well-rotted manure or garden compost around the crown of each plant
  • No pruning is needed.
